Xiaomi Pad 7 tries to make the most of Android on your tablet

The Xiaomi Pad 7 is the latest midrange tablet available for Android on the market and does its best to check the platform.

The Android tablet market is no longer a pushover, despite Google doing its best to make Android friendly with the form factor. Brands like Xiaomi are making serious efforts to change that trend, and the Xiaomi Pad series clearly shows its motivation.

The PAD 7 model, released in the market, appears to have recently brought some ultra-premium features to the midrange bracket. There is also some clever OS customization to encourage Android on your tablet. Can the Xiaomi Pad 7 get the right blend of hardware and software and make it a clear daily muncher?

display

Xiaomi has chosen the 11.2-inch LCD panel for the Pad 7 screen. This naturally confuses you, but the real experience offers a clearer image of its quality as it gets it at a 144Hz refresh rate that smooths out the performance.

The edge bezel size was slimmer than you would expect from a tablet in this range. The screen resolution gives sharp and punchy colors, and even for readability you will find more than enough. Watch videos and movies and you’ll find 11.2 displays that prove a capable entertainer. Also, the Nano Texture Display Variant promises a better viewing experience, but we couldn’t give it a try.

looks

Pad 7 weighs about 500 grams, which isn’t too heavy, but with the addition of a focus keyboard the tablet is quite bulky.

The design language is similar to Pad 6, with a square camera module on the back, and the clean lines with metal finish give it that premium touch.

The power button and volume rocker are close to each other, and the quad speakers on both sides use Dolby branding. There’s nothing normal about the design of the Pad 7, but that’s fine.

I’ll do my work

Xiaomi is powered by the tablet with a Snapdragon 7+ Gen 3 chipset with up to 12GB RAM and 256GB storage. With this hardware, brands can increase the OS cycle of their devices, and even reveal performance levels via benchmark testing and actual daily usage.

The tablet can easily handle regular tasks, some casual games. It can also be used as a working device for a short period of time. Can I change my laptop for a long period of time? This is still stretchy for Android in this form factor, but Xiaomi is definitely heading in the right direction.

PAD 7 is out of the box with the Android 15-based Hyperos 2.0 version. This is really good to look at from the brand, so you get a two-year OS upgrade. As the previous promises didn’t work out, we still prefer to see Xiaomi fulfill that promise rather than talking about it. The software has some clever features for tablets and I liked how it performed when it went through the pace.

The brand integrates other products to form an ecosystem, allowing access to Xiaomi phones on the larger screen, reflecting what Phone Link Support and OnePlus offers across the product. Xiaomi also allows you to use your tablet as an external display for your laptop.

It will last for a long time

The PAD 7 is packed with an 8,850mAh battery that is sufficient to run a Coast for several days without the need to connect the tablet to a charger.

The battery makes it easy to use after using the tablet for more than a day. It also increases even higher if the level is medium, including watching movies, browsing the web, etc. The battery supports a charging speed of 45W, which is convenient and runs within 2 hours.

So let’s talk about accessories that can be paired with the Xiaomi Pad 7 by paying an extra fee. The focus keyboard has a nice touch with the good travel provided by the keys, but the trackpad is slightly overwhelmed and I want to get a little bigger.

Focus pens are very suitable for that task, and you can use a stylus to make doodles on the pads to take notes and draw them. The only drawback of the keyboard is that it loses the tablet’s portability coefficient using pad 7, and an additional 500 grams can be easily displayed on Heft.

The Xiaomi Pad 7 has a crisp display, reliable performance and a long battery life. This design is functional, looks premium and should be suitable for handling daily rigour for several years. The PAD 7 misses 4G/5G support, but even without it, this is a reliable portable device worth the price.
